Reginald A Brown

December 28, 1938 — March 4, 2023

Dad was so many things to so many people. He was husband, father, grandfather, brother-in law, uncle, and friend. He is now and forever in our hearts! His personality provided sunshine on a dark day. His advice was exceptional and appropriate for any occasion. His work ethic echoed his Jamaican and Haitian roots which was working until you drop and work more!  We benefited from his sharp wit and savvy ways. We reach for those pearls of wisdom each and everyday. For dad, moved us in every way. People weren’t strangers to him but just friends he hadn’t met! Dad was born in 1938 and he witnessed so many disparities among the human race! He never allowed unfairness to dictate his narrative for he was an exceptional person. He believed character would drive him to excellence. Excellent was what he was! He was required to work shutdowns at the refinery, and came home the following day with a burst of energy. He was a provider. He was a beacon to all of us in every way! Although, he experienced pain in his later years, he still managed to smile and have a broken heart. His determination to stay represented Muhammad Ali on his best day! His calling home leave us with a broken heart! When I prayed for my dad, I asked the lord to heal him and bring him home. I guess we had two different definitions of home! My intention was earthly home but God’s plan was a spiritual home!  Thank you God for blessing us with him for so long!

We Love You!

Friends and family of Reggie Brown, thank you for your support as we mourn his passing together. And thank you for making his smile brighter, his laughter deeper and his life richer as he lived. Born and raised in Aliquippa, Pennsylvania, a longtime resident in the Bay Area of  California and a retiree of North Las Vegas, Nevada, Reggie leaves his children, grandchildren and dear friends and family to mourn his passing and celebrate his life.
